Rick's extensive professional legal experience includes local and multi-state representation for both large and small companies. He carries an individual "AV" rating by Martindale-Hubbell. Rick devotes a significant part of his practice to handling both litigation and transactional work in banking, corporate, commercial, contract and employment law, including extensive work negotiating and drafting executive and intellectual property protection agreements, as well as software development, marketing, licensing and reseller agreements. Rick regularly handles the negotiations and preparation of documents for the purchase and sale of businesses, stock redemptions and small business family successions. Rick is an experienced litigator with significant court and jury trial experience, and regularly practices before the Minnesota state courts as well as before the civil and bankruptcy courts of the United States District of Minnesota. He was certified in 2002 as a Civil Trial Specialist by the Civil Litigation Section of the Minnesota State Bar Association.
